J. Aschendon — Cambridge, Cambridgeshire. Peterhouse (Collegium Sancti Petri).
Provenance: | Cambridge, Cambridgeshire. Peterhouse (Collegium Sancti Petri). |
Location: | Royal College of Physicians, London |
Shelfmark: | 390 |
Author/Title: | J. Aschendon |
Type of evidence: | de: evidence of dicta probatoria and an ex-libris inscription or note of gift |
Notes on evidence: | 'Hunc librum M. Iohannes Holbrok' contulit domui sancti Petri Cantebr' in festo sancti Valentini anno domini CCCCo xxvjto' and 'Prec' xx s.' (foot of fol. 1r). At end: 'Cauc' I. Holbrok' pro xl s. exposita ciste Ao domini mcccc 14o in festo Conuersionis sancti Pauli et habet supplementum manipulum florum.' On pastedown: 'In distribiucione magistri C. Clouygth' (on pastedown). Identifiable by secundo folio in the 1418 catalogue. |
Date: | s. xiv |
Medieval Catalogue: | UC48.205 Further details of medieval catalogue: UC48. UNIVERSITY AND COLLEGE LIBRARIES OF CAMBRIDGE: Peterhouse: Catalogue, 24 Dec. 1418 |
Ownership: |
John Holbroke (d. by July 1437), master of Peterhouse, Cambridge. |
